We offer two styles of tool belts. The Tempo Belt and The Classic. The Tempo Belt is our latest release and the pinnacle in tool belt technology. The Classic Belt is the original Diamondback tool belt design.
For both styles of belts, to select the correct size belt, you will need to take a measurement. Do NOT use your normal pant size. While wearing summer clothes, use a tape measure to measure your waist around your belly button. Then, use the sizing guides below to determine your Diamondback belt size.

Sizing For Tempo Belts and DBX Systems:
- XS/S: 29" - 34"
- M/L: 34" - 40"
- XL/XXL: 40" - 48"

Sizing for 4" and 6" Classic Belts and Classic Belt Systems:
- XS: 30" - 35"
- S: 34" - 39"
- M: 38" - 43"
- L: 42" - 47"
- XL: 46" - 51"
- XXL: 50" - 55"
